International Medical Education Directory

Introduced in April 2002, the International Medical Education Directory (IMED) is an accurate and up-to-date resource on the world's medical schools. The information available through IMED is based on ECFMG's data on medical schools, developed throughout its history of evaluating physician credentials for the purpose of ECFMG Certification. At the time that IMED was introduced, listing of an applicant's medical school in IMED became a requirement for ECFMG Certification.

For each medical school listed, IMED provides basic information, such as address, title of medical degree granted, enrollment, and the years for which the school is recognized by the government of the country where the school is located. IMED also provides information on the medical school curriculum, such as duration, language of instruction, and entrance examination requirements. IMED is freely available on the ECFMG website.

IMED was developed during 2001 and early 2002 by the Foundation for Advancement of International Medical Education and Research (FAIMER), a nonprofit foundation of ECFMG. The schools listed in IMED are those that are recognized by the government agencies in the countries where the medical schools are located. FAIMER updates IMED as new information is received from these agencies concerning their recognition of medical schools, and from the officials of the listed medical schools. FAIMER is not an accrediting agency. The medical schools listed in IMED are those that are recognized by the appropriate government agencies in the countries where the schools are located. The medical schools listed for a given country, and the information available for each school listed, are provided by these agencies and the medical schools. Listing of a medical school in IMED does not denote recognition, accreditation, or endorsement by FAIMER.
